数据可视化是一种将复杂数据转换为易于理解和传达的视觉表示的技术。然而,在实际应用中,数据可视化可能会遇到多种问题,这些问题可能表现为以下几个方面:
1. 数据质量:数据可能是不完整、不一致或错误的。这可能导致可视化结果不准确或误导性。例如,如果一个数据集包含缺失值,那么在创建图表时可能会出现错误或异常。
2. 数据维度:数据可能具有多个维度,如时间、地点、类别等。这可能导致数据过于复杂,难以进行有效的可视化。例如,如果一个数据集包含多个时间序列数据,那么在创建折线图时可能会出现混淆。
3. 数据量:数据量可能非常大,导致可视化过程变得缓慢或不可行。例如,如果一个数据集包含数百万条记录,那么在创建交互式图表时可能会出现性能问题。
4. 数据类型:数据可能包含不同类型的数据,如文本、数字、图像等。这可能导致可视化结果不直观或难以理解。例如,如果一个数据集包含文本和数字混合的数据,那么在创建柱状图时可能会出现混淆。
5. 可视化工具选择:不同的可视化工具适用于不同类型的数据和需求。选择合适的工具对于成功进行数据可视化至关重要。例如,如果一个数据集包含大量的地理信息,那么使用地图可视化工具可能比使用柱状图更有效。
6. 可视化设计:可视化设计需要考虑到数据的结构和特点,以及观众的需求和期望。设计不当可能导致可视化结果无法传达关键信息或引起误解。例如,如果一个数据集包含复杂的关系数据,那么在创建树状图时可能会出现混淆。
7. 交互性:许多数据可视化工具支持交互性,允许用户与数据进行互动。然而,过度的交互性可能导致用户困惑或分散注意力。例如,如果一个数据集包含大量的分类变量,那么在创建热力图时可能需要限制交互性以避免用户迷失。
8. 解释性:数据可视化需要能够清楚地解释数据的含义和关系。缺乏解释性的可视化可能导致观众无法理解数据背后的故事。例如,如果一个数据集包含多个变量的相关性分析结果,那么在创建散点图时可能需要添加标签或注释来解释每个变量的含义。
9. 可访问性和可访问性:数据可视化需要考虑到不同观众的需求,包括视力障碍者和非母语观众。确保可视化结果对所有人都可访问是一个重要的考虑因素。例如,如果一个数据集包含多语言的数据,那么在创建图表时需要考虑字幕或语音描述以帮助非母语观众理解。
10. 更新和维护:随着数据的不断更新和变化,数据可视化也需要定期更新和维护。保持可视化结果的准确性和时效性对于提供有价值的信息至关重要。例如,如果一个数据集包含实时数据流,那么在创建仪表盘时需要考虑数据的实时更新频率和准确性。
总之,数据可视化是一个复杂的过程,需要综合考虑多个方面的问题。通过识别和解决这些问题,可以确保数据可视化结果的准确性、可读性和有效性。